AIR VELOCITY TRANSDUCERS

The 8455, 8465, and 8475 Air Velocity Transducers are ideal for both temporary and permanent installations for air velocity measurements in research and development labs, manufacturing processes, and other applications. The full–scale range, signal output, and time constant are user selectable and can be easily changed to meet the needs of your application.

Ideal applications include comfort and draft studies, critical environment installations (e.g., clean rooms and hospitals), diffuser design analysis, monitoring drying processes, monitoring air flows in tunnels and subways, used as a standard in wind tunnels and calibration facilities, environmental monitoring in greenhouses and IAQ applications as well as general engineering applications.

Features and Benefits

  • The 8455 is a general purpose transducer with a protected tip and rugged ceramic sensor. Range: 25–10,000 ft/min (0.125–50 m/s)
  • The 8465 has a windowless sensor for measurements in confined spaces. Range: 25–10,000 ft/min (0.125–50 m/s)
  • The 8475 features an omni-directional sensor which makes it accurate at very low velocities [10–500 ft/min (0.05–2.5 m/s)] and for use when flow direction is unknown
